File | Photo Credit: SIDDHANT THAKUR The Telangana High Court on Thursday (January 8, 2026) directed the Hyderabad Airport Metro Rail Limited (HAMRL) and the Act Public Welfare Foundation (which filed a PIL petition alleging adverse impact on heritage structures due to violations in construction of Metro Phase-II), to make a powerpoint presentation on the matter on February 4. A bench of Chief Justice Aparesh Kumar Singh and Justice G.M. Mohiuddin, hearing a PIL plea and a writ petition over the Metro Phase-II construction, said that a ‘visual presentation depicting the proposed Metro alignment could be demonstrated by HAMRL at 2.15 p.m. on February 4’. This would help the court understand the latest works being carried out and the work completed so far, the bench said. The bench directed both the HAMRL and the PIL petitioner to come up with PPT on the impact of construction works on heritage buildings along the Metro Phase-II route and co-ordinate with the Registrar (Information Technology) of the High Court to make the presentations.
